Abstract

Many plant proteins and some proteins from plant pathogens are dually targeted to chloroplasts and mitochondria, and are supposed to be transported along the general pathways for organellar protein import, but this issue has not been explored yet. Moreover, organellar translocon receptors exist as families of several members whose functional specialization in different cargos is supposed but not thoroughly studied. This article provides novel insights into such topics showing for the first time that an exogenous protein, the melon necrotic spot virus coat protein, exploits the common Toc/Tom import systems to enter both mitochondria and chloroplasts while identifying the involved specific receptors.
